Gandhi Nagar Metro Station is a prominent elevated station on Mumbai Metro Line 4. Located in Zone 2, the station is strategically positioned at the intersection of JVLR and LBS Marg, serving a large catchment of daily commuters and local residents from Kanjurmarg and Powai. The station is designed with a focus on modern transit efficiency and high passenger capacity, featuring advanced safety systems and state-of-the-art amenities. It acts as a vital link for those traveling between the southern parts of the city and the northern suburbs toward Thane.
The station is exclusively served by Line 4, which runs from Wadala to Kasarvadavali. From Gandhi Nagar, traveling southward provides quick access to the southern terminus at Wadala TT. Traveling northward connects to major commercial zones like Bhandup, Mulund, and onward to Thane. Crucially, the station is located at the intersection of **JVLR**, providing a vital link to the western suburbs, and **LBS Marg**, serving the eastern corridor. This makes it a key node for multimodal travel in the city.

Gandhi Nagar is committed to being a 100% accessible station. It will feature a step-free environment with dedicated elevators and escalators serving all levels. Tactile paving will be provided throughout the station for visually impaired travelers, and clear audio-visual announcements will be made in multiple languages. The station staff will be specially trained to assist passengers with special needs, ensuring an inclusive and safe environment for the diverse population of the eastern suburbs.
